If it takes one to know one, Sir Jim Ratcliffe fully appreciates what Manchester United supporters will be hoping to see more than anything else in a new era instigated by his co-ownership.
The lifelong Red – who was born in Failsworth, just seven miles from Old Trafford, and stood on the Stretford End in his youth – believes the huge fanbase ultimately craves the club's return to the pinnacles of English, European and world football.
That, and the development of world-class facilities, is what Sir Jim and selected experts from his multinational conglomerate INEOS plan to deliver in time, now that his investment in United has been completed and ratified by the Premier League and Football Association.
